Action item from the Dorwell CI incident: build agents drifted up to 40 seconds apart, so artifact timestamps compared across agents failed signature-freshness checks and support saw a wave of "stale build" tickets. Fix: enforce NTP sync on agent boot, fail the agent health check when skew exceeds tolerance, and widen the freshness window slightly so minor drift no longer pages anyone. Support should quote these values when triaging skew reports. The enforced thresholds are as follows.

constants for yaduf-fahag:
BUDGETS = {
    "kelix": 528,
    "briwyn": 734,
}

## Service Accounts: SheetForge Export

SheetForge handles our spreadsheet exports, and yes, it's the thing that eats memory when someone exports 200k rows. The service account `sheetforge-runner` streams rows in 5k chunks now, which keeps the worker under 512 MB — please don't "optimize" that back to a single buffer, we've been burned twice. The account authenticates against the internal export gateway, and rotation happens quarterly. If you're setting up a new environment, the current gateway key is:

API key for hahog-kajef: vxb15-Orrbjm9glxbWQLX

**Q: What are Hooklane's webhook retry semantics?**

Deliveries retry on 5xx or timeout, up to eight attempts with exponential backoff capped at one hour. 4xx responses are terminal. Duplicate delivery is possible; consumers must be idempotent. Contractors needing access to the retry inspector should use the shared recovery flow, then enter the team passphrase, which is kept current immediately below.

strongbox words: raldor-eliir-lamael

**Q: How do I re-pair the Scanlux handheld with the Orbiter POS bridge?** First confirm the bridge service is running on the till, then hold the scanner trigger for five seconds until it chirps twice. If pairing fails three times, the bridge vault must be unlocked manually before retrying. Use the recovery passphrase below to unlock it.

unlock words, fawig-bagef: olidor-holir-istox-holath-tamys-quenion-giliel